Further details:

The resistance of the surface finish and colour of leather to action of heating such as may occur when shoes are flamed, hot blasted, ironed, or subjected to other shoe making operations involving contact with hot tools, machine parts, air and gases, is determined by pressing a piece of finished leather under a copper bit maintained at different elevated temperatures for a period of five seconds under a specified load and evaluating the change in colour produced with the help standard grey scale for change in colour.

Advanced Thermal Testing Performance

Designed for precision, the Heat Resistance Tester delivers uniform heating across a 100 mm test width, supporting a test stroke of up to 100 mm. Its fast response time (<5 seconds) ensures rapid, accurate results with a high resolution of 0.1C and accuracy of 1C. The inclusion of an intuitive digital LED display allows for seamless monitoring and adjustment, making it ideal for rigorous laboratory assessments of thermal properties in various specimens.


Built for Safety and Efficiency

Safety and user convenience are prioritized with features such as overheat protection, a ceramic fiber blanket for insulation, and easy sample mounting. The SS304 specimen holder ensures corrosion resistance and durability, while the compact, bench-top mounting saves valuable laboratory space. The digital and manual modes, paired with a calibration certificate, cater to regulatory and quality assurance needs for both single and multiple specimen testing.

FAQs of Heat Resistance Tester:


Q: How is the Heat Resistance Tester operated and controlled during tests?

A: The Heat Resistance Tester can be operated using both manual and digital timer control modes. This flexibility allows users to adjust test speed and test duration to meet specific test requirements. The uniform heating feature and digital LED display make monitoring and controlling the conditions straightforward.

Q: What is the testing process for thermal resistance in plastic or rubber specimens?

A: To conduct a test, mount a single or multiple specimens of size 25 x 25 mm into the SS304 holder, set your desired temperature (up to 300C) using the digital interface, and adjust the test speed as required. The equipment heats the specimen while the thermal response is monitored through the digital display, with accurate measurements collected rapidly due to its <5-second response time.

Q: When should the Heat Resistance Tester be recalibrated?

A: It is recommended to recalibrate the tester as per your laboratorys standard operating procedure or after extensive use, to ensure measurement accuracy. The unit is supplied with a calibration certificate, and periodic recalibration maintains high precision and compliance with quality norms.

Q: Where is this Heat Resistance Tester best suited for use?

A: This device is designed for laboratory environments, particularly for testing the thermal resistance of plastics, rubbers, or synthetic materials. It is an excellent choice for manufacturers, exporters, and suppliers involved in quality control, material research, or product development.

Q: What are the main benefits of using this Heat Resistance Tester?

A: Key benefits include highly accurate and rapid results (1C, response <5 sec), ease of sample mounting, overheat protection, and the ability to handle single or multiple specimens. Its digital and manual control options provide operational flexibility, while the robust construction ensures longevity and safety.

Q: How does the insulation and specimen holder material improve testing reliability?

A: The ceramic fiber blanket insulation minimizes heat loss and ensures consistent thermal conditions, improving test accuracy. The SS304 stainless steel specimen holder provides durability and resists corrosion, which is essential for maintaining sample integrity during high-temperature testing.
